We're still in the early innings. GitLab co-founder and executive chair Sid Sijbrandij started Open Core Ventures (OCV) to accelerate this opportunity. We start companies around promising open source projects, the same approach that took GitLab from OSS project to IPO in seven years. We recruit founders and help them reach escape velocity. We've started 30+ companies around open source projects, including [Fleet](https://fleetdm.com/), [FlowFuse](https://flowfuse.com/), and [Mermaid Chart](https://www.mermaidchart.com/). The Investor Role at OCV As an Investor at OCV, you'll identify and research promising open source projects and build investment cases. Unlike traditional venture investing, your job doesn't stop there. You'll launch these companies as interim CEO, working directly with technical founders to drive early growth. Think part investor, part co-founder. ## What You'll Do - Source and evaluate open source projects for commercial potential, digging into codebase quality, architecture, contributor activity, and community traction to identify which projects could become venture-scale companies - Identify and recruit CTO candidates directly from the maintainer and core contributor base of these projects - Launch companies as interim CEO: define the initial product roadmap, ship the first version, land early customers or design partners, and run GTM until the company has real traction ## About You We're looking for 0-1 product managers, product-obsessed founders, or product-centric operators who can spot the next great technology and build it into a real company. As an example, and for illustrative purposes, OCV offers one of the most favorable risk-adjusted paths to wealth creation in venture: - Direct equity ownership: receive 1% equity in multiple companies you incubate, vesting over just 9 months instead of the typical 4-year schedule - Compared to carry in a traditional fund: you receive cash at exit without the entire fund needing to clear its performance hurdle (typically 8% annual returns to LPs before GPs earn carry). To illustrate: 50bps of carry on a $100M fund requires a 4x return on invested capital to earn $300K. A single $200M exit on a 1% stake at 50% dilution can yield $1M - Compared to founder equity: you launch and support 3 active companies at a time, building a 12-company portfolio over 3 years. That's 12%+ aggregate equity across 12+ companies, founder-level ownership with more shots on goal ## About Open Core Ventures ## Company Overview - **One-liner**: Open Core Ventures (OCV) is a venture capital firm that starts commercial open source software companies by recruiting founders around promising open source projects and providing initial funding and operational support. - **Entity Type**: Private (Venture Capital Firm) - **Headquarters**: Remote (HQ in the United States) - **Founded**: 2020 - **Founders**: Sid Sijbrandij (Co-Founder and Executive Chair of GitLab) ## Core Business - **Primary industry/industries**: Venture Capital, Open Source Software, Startup Incubation - **Target customers**: Open source project maintainers and contributors (B2B, Founder-focused) - **Mission or purpose statement**: "To enable more people to become founders" and to make it so "the majority of venture-funded software companies are open core companies." [boards.greenhouse.io](https://boards.greenhouse.io/opencoreventures) ## Competitive Advantages - **Unique Model**: OCV does not invest in existing companies. Instead, it starts companies from scratch around open source projects, recruiting founders rather than waiting for pitches. This is a "new approach to venture" that turns the traditional model on its head.
